Taking in all the innovations of its larger sibling, Performance 2 benefits from Mordaunt-Short’s patented ATTTM aspirated tweeter offering an open yet detailed sound. The elongated metal diffuser – whose form is defined by complex acoustic principles – floats freely from the rest of the cabinet in a discreet enclosure.
The unique venting system means
Performance’s tweeter literally ‘breathes’.
This is coupled with Mordaunt Short’s Continuous Profile Cone (CPC™) technology driver. CPC’s clean lines are fundamental to its superior audio reproduction. The aluminium cone surface and critically placed ridges ensure excellent rigidity and therefore minimum distortion.
To develop the ultimate crossover, exhaustive research determined the ideal combination of DVP (Dual Value Parallel) capacitor values for maximum performance. Premium components were then selected to form the basis of the perfect design. The resultant crossover helps Performance 2 achieve incredible accuracy and ClarityCap® capacitors - renowned for their astounding signal resolution - and are used in all critical parts of the crossover.
The cabinet is now made from an even more effective formulation of the original proprietary polymer resin material. Meanwhile, subtle modifications to the internal structure achieve a more effective use of cabinet volume for a carefully enhanced bass response. These developments ensure Performance 2 is completely in keeping with the flagship’s reputation for lifelike imaging and optimal low end reproduction. Mordaunt Short Performance 2 Specifications
- Sensitivity 89dB/2.83V/1m
- Frequency response 48Hz-30kHz
- Drive units 1 x 165mm (6.5") aluminium 3rd generation CPC™ woofer,
- 1 x 25mm (1") ATT™ aluminium dome tweeter
- Crossover Damped 2nd Order with DVP
- Recommended amplifier power 15-150 Watts
- Dimensions (h x w x d) 9.41" x 19.13" x 14.21"
- Weight 12kg (26.4lbs) Each

Mordaunt-Short Company History
Established in 1967, Mordaunt
Short is responsible for the development of some of the world’s most critically
acclaimed loudspeakers.
From the beginning, Mordaunt Short has produced loudspeakers
of the very highest order which is underlined by that fact that our first ever
range enjoyed exclusive distribution through Harrods of Knightsbridge, London.

Since its foundation, Mordaunt Short has produced legendary
designs including the Festival, Carnival and Pageant models of the early-Seventies
which was followed by the Pearl Edition range of the late-Nineties right through
to today’s Performance and Genie ranges. Every one of these models was
conceived from one continuing vision - to build the best loudspeaker money can
buy, combining engineering excellence, an enthusiasm for innovation and carefully
controlled manufacturing processes.
